How Hard is Power BI Data Analyst Associate?
Thinking about becoming a Microsoft Certified Power BI Data Analyst Associate? That’s a great move. This certification is a powerful way to validate your skills and open doors in the data world. But before you jump in, you’re probably asking one big question: just how hard is the exam? This guide will give you a straight answer, breaking down what the PL-300 exam covers, who it's for, and how you can create a practical study plan to feel confident on test day.
So, How Hard Is the PL-300 Exam, Really?
The short answer is: it’s challenging but very achievable. The difficulty of the Power BI Data Analyst Associate exam (PL-300) really depends on where you’re starting from. It's not a simple memory test, it’s a practical exam designed to see if you can actually use Power BI to solve business problems. Think of it less like an academic final and more like a comprehensive driver's test for data analysis.
Let's break down how different backgrounds might experience the learning curve:
- If you’re an Excel power user: You’re in a great position. Concepts like pivot tables, VLOOKUP (or better yet, XLOOKUP), and basic data structuring have already trained your brain to think about how data connects. The Power Query Editor in Power BI will feel like a supercharged version of Excel’s own Get & Transform Data tools. Your main challenge will be mastering data modeling relationships and learning DAX, Power BI’s formula language.
- If you have a database or SQL background: You'll have a head start on the data modeling side of things. Understanding primary keys, foreign keys, and table relationships will be a breeze for you. However, don't get too comfortable. DAX looks similar to Excel formulas but behaves quite differently due to its evaluation context. This is often the biggest hurdle for people coming from a SQL background. You'll need to spend significant time learning how DAX works.
- If you’re a complete beginner: You have the longest path, but don't let that discourage you. It’s entirely possible to pass the PL-300 with no prior data experience. The key is to be methodical and commit to hands-on learning. You’ll need to learn everything from scratch, starting with what a data source is and moving all the way to deploying reports. Give yourself plenty of time and don't skip the fundamentals.
What's Actually on the Power BI Data Analyst Exam?
Microsoft breaks down the PL-300 exam into four main skill areas. Understanding these domains is the first step in creating a solid study plan. It shows you exactly where to focus your time and energy.
1. Prepare the Data (25-30%)
This is all about getting your data into Power BI and cleaning it up so it’s usable. Most of this work happens in the Power Query Editor. You’ll be tested on your ability to:
- Connect to various data sources: Think Excel files, CSVs, SQL databases, SharePoint folders, and more.
- Clean and transform data: This is the gritty, essential work. You'll need to know how to handle errors, remove duplicate entries, split columns, change data types, and unpivot data to get it into the right shape for analysis.
- Profile and examine data: Power Query has great tools for understanding your data quality, like column distribution and quality reports. You need to know how to use them to spot issues before they become a problem in your final report.
Example Task: You’re given a messy Excel sheet where a "Location" column contains the city, state, and zip code all smushed together. You'd need to use Power Query to split that single column into three separate, clean columns.
2. Model the Data (25-30%)
This is arguably the most critical and often the most challenging section. A well-built data model is the foundation of a great Power BI report. If you get this wrong, your charts won't work correctly and your DAX formulas will fail.
You’ll need to show you can:
- Design a data model: This involves setting up relationships between your tables. You'll need to know the difference between a fact table and a dimension table and how to build a clean "star schema" model.
- Write DAX calculations: DAX stands for Data Analysis Expressions. It's the formula language used to create custom calculations in Power BI. You'll start with simple measures like
Total Sales = SUM(Sales[Amount])and move to more complex time intelligence functions likeTOTALYTD(Year-to-Date totals). - Optimize model performance: Small changes in your data model can have a big impact on how fast your reports load. You need to understand basic optimization techniques.
This is where you truly start adding business logic to your raw data. Your proficiency with DAX is a huge factor in whether you pass or fail.
3. Visualize and Analyze the Data (25-30%)
Now for the fun part: building the actual reports and dashboards that a business user will see. This section tests your ability to turn that clean data model into meaningful insights.
Skills tested include:
- Create reports and dashboards: You need to know which visual to use and when. When is a bar chart better than a line chart? When should you use a treemap or a scatter plot?
- Enhance user experience: This goes beyond dropping a chart on a page. It's about making your reports interactive with features like slicers, filters, bookmarks, and tooltips. Can a user easily drill down from a yearly view to a monthly view?
- Perform advanced analysis: You might be asked to use Power BI's built-in analytics features to identify trends, create forecasts, or find outliers in your data.
Example Task: You’re asked to create a page that shows sales by region. The stakeholder wants to be able to click on a region in a map visual and have all other charts on the page (like sales over time and top products) automatically filter for that specific region.
4. Deploy and Maintain Assets (15-20%)
Once your report is built, you need to share it and make sure it stays up-to-date. This section covers the final mile of the BI process.
You’ll need to understand:
- Workspaces and Publishing: How to publish your report from Power BI Desktop to the Power BI Service online.
- Data Refreshes: Setting up a scheduled refresh so your report automatically pulls in the latest data every day without you having to do it manually.
- Row-Level Security (RLS): A really important concept. RLS allows you to create one report but show different data to different users. For example, a sales manager for California should only see California's data, while the manager for Texas only sees Texas data, all within the same report.
A Practical Study Plan to Pass the PL-300 Exam
Reading about the topics isn't enough. Here’s a step-by-step approach to get you ready for the real thing.
Step 1: Start with Microsoft Learn
The absolute best place to begin is the official Microsoft Learn path for the PL-300. It's free, comprehensive, and built by the people who created the exam. It walks you through all four major skill areas with text, videos, and hands-on labs. Do not skip this!
Step 2: Get Hands-On (This is a Must)
You cannot pass this exam by just reading or watching videos. You must spend hours inside Power BI Desktop. It’s a free download, so there’s no excuse not to. Find free, high-quality datasets on platforms like Kaggle or data.gov and start building projects. Try to replicate reports you’ve seen online or build a dashboard for a personal hobby, like tracking your fitness goals or movie collection.
Step 3: Dive Deep into DAX
Since data modeling and DAX are so heavily weighted, give them extra attention. When you get stuck, look to resources like the experts at SQLBI. They offer fantastic articles and YouTube videos that explain the nuances of DAX. A good goal is to be comfortable creating measures for common business scenarios:
-- A simple filter-based calculation
Sales for USA =
CALCULATE(
SUM(Sales[SalesAmount]),
'Geography'[Country] = "USA"
)
-- A time intelligence calculation
Sales Same Period Last Year =
CALCULATE(
[Total Sales],
SAMEPERIODLASTYEAR('Date'[Date])
)Understanding not just what these formulas do, but why they work, is essential.
Step 4: Take Practice Exams
Once you feel you have a good grasp on the content, it’s time to test your knowledge. Practice exams are invaluable for getting a feel for the question format, time constraints, and the types of case study scenarios you'll face. Microsoft’s official practice test provider is MeasureUp, and you can also find excellent, well-reviewed practice tests on platforms like Udemy.
Final Thoughts
The Power BI Data Analyst Associate (PL-300) exam is a formidable but fair test of your practical skills. With a structured study plan that prioritizes hands-on experience in Power BI Desktop and a deep dive into the fundamentals of DAX, you can absolutely pass and earn this valuable credential for your career.
Earning certifications like this demonstrates your ability to navigate the complexities of data analysis and business intelligence reporting. But we know that not every data question your team has requires building a full-scale Power BI report from scratch. Often, you just need a quick answer. That's why we built Graphed, to automate the busywork of reporting. We make it easy to connect your marketing and sales data sources (like Google Analytics, Shopify, or Salesforce) and get dashboards and answers instantly by asking questions in plain English - no DAX required. You can get real-time performance insights in seconds, giving you back time to focus on the deep, strategic work you're getting certified for.
Related Articles
What SEO Tools Work with Google Analytics?
Discover which SEO tools integrate seamlessly with Google Analytics to provide a comprehensive view of your site's performance. Optimize your SEO strategy now!
Looker Studio vs Metabase: Which BI Tool Actually Fits Your Team?
Looker Studio and Metabase both help you turn raw data into dashboards, but they take completely different approaches. This guide breaks down where each tool fits, what they are good at, and which one matches your actual workflow.
How to Create a Photo Album in Meta Business Suite
How to create a photo album in Meta Business Suite — step-by-step guide to organizing Facebook and Instagram photos into albums for your business page.